Toolverse
All skills

update-changelog

by mitsuhiko

Read this skill before updating changelogs

Installation

Pick a client and clone the repository into its skills directory.

Installation

Quick info

Author
mitsuhiko
Category
Backend
Views
1

About this skill

Read this skill before updating changelogs

How to use

  1. Upewnij się, że w repozytorium istnieje plik CHANGELOG.md lub CHANGELOG. Jeśli go nie ma, umiejętność utworzy nowy plik w formacie markdown. 2. Sprawdź, czy repozytorium ma tagi git oznaczające poprzednie wydania — umiejętność automatycznie znajdzie ostatni tag za pomocą git describe --tags --abbrev=0. Jeśli chcesz określić konkretną wersję bazową, możesz ją podać ręcznie. 3. Uruchom umiejętność, która pobierze wszystkie commity między wersją bazową a gałęzią główną (HEAD) za pomocą git log. 4. Umiejętność przeanalizuje commity i wyodrębni istotne zmiany — nowe funkcje, poprawki błędów i zmiany łamiące — ignorując drobne zmiany takie jak poprawki literówek czy refactoring wewnętrzny. 5. Wpisy zostaną dodane do sekcji "Unreleased" na górze pliku changelog'u w tym samym stylu co istniejące wpisy (np. ## Unreleased lub ## [Unreleased]). Każdy wpis będzie zawierać referencję do pull requesta (#NUMBER) jeśli dostępna. 6. Przejrzyj zaktualizowany plik changelog'u, aby upewnić się, że wszystkie ważne zmiany zostały uwzględnione i są poprawnie sformatowane.

Related skills